James Farmer has just launched Eslblog.org , a hosting service which provides “blogs for ESL / EFL students wherever they happen to be”. I wonder in which way these blogs will be different from the others. Will they have special features language learners can benefit of, like concordancers, dictionaries, spelling correctors, an embedded podcast facility? I suppose that for the time being, it’s just providing the means to gathering a like-minded community, which is already a feat!

Thanks James for thinking of us and hopefully together with Dekita we can network our learners so they can start talking and showing what they can do.
